Here are some groups that would have approved of the Chinese Exclusion Act of 1882.
1) Nativist- Nativist are individuals who dislike immigrants and belief that the needs/wants of native born citizens should come first. This group often blames immigrants for taken jobs from American born citizens.
2) Laborers on the West Coast- In general, laborers or unskilled workers feared immigrant. This is because immigrants were often willing to work for less money than native citizens. If these people were restricted from getting into the country, this would help with job security.

The large land was isolated from much of the rest of the world by dry deserts to the north and west, the Pacific Ocean to the east, and impassable mountains to the south. This enabled the Chinese to develop independently from other world civilizations.

The ancient Egyptian civilization was greatly impacted by the Black land.Basically, the ancient Egypt was based on the river Nile. The civilization formed on the bank of river Nile. Because the annual flooding of the river used to bring a ton of fertile layer of soil which was very much needed for the agriculture.
However, the black land was the soil and land along the bank of river Nile .Especially after the flood of Nile in each year the soil used to get extremely fertile which helped the ancient Egyptians for setting up their civilization on the bank of Nile through the agriculture.The black land was named as the soil after getting rid of flood water used get black color containing the natural fertilizer.
On the other hand the red land was comparatively barren and hard for growing crops.As a result the civilization was sustained on the "Black Land" of the Nile.
Therefore, it can be said that the Black Land had a great contribute to the civilization of Ancient Egypt bu helping them to the agriculture and building the civilization.
